Geneva Kay Long

With heavy hearts we announce the passing of Geneva Kay Long, 83, on Sunday, May 22, 2022 in the Valley Regional Hospital, Kentville.

She was the beloved wife of Phillip; mother to Phil (Sue), Michelle; doting grandmother to Gemma and mother-in-law to Lee Coley.

Geneva was born in Wolfville on May 10, 1939 to the late Colin and Marion (Jordan) Atwell. She was raised on Melanson Mountain and in Wolfville.

She spent time working in various floral and sewing retail establishments in the Valley. She had a great love for travel and instilled that in her children, being able to share many adventures to far flung parts of the world. She was a kind, caring person who always put other's needs first. Her pride and joy was her family, always there to lend a helping hand, and a word of encouragement. She believed anytime shared with family was time well spent. A life well lived.

She leaves behind her husband of 61 years, Phillip; her son, Phil Jr. (Sue); daughter, Michelle and "favourite granddaughter" Gemma; sisters, Joyce Nowlan (Karl), June Morine, Sharon Walsh (Doug), Sandy Atwell¬-Tennyson (Brian), and Theresa Edwards (Robert); many nieces and nephews.

She was predeceased by sisters, Josephine Colson and Colleen Hovell.

The family wishes to thank Dr. Jim Seaman, Dr. Mike Kehoe and the staff at the Valley Regional Hospital.

There will be no visitation or funeral service as per Geneva’s wishes. Donations in memory may be made to the Alzheimer's Society or the Arthritis Society. Arrangements have been entrusted to the White Family Funeral Home and Cremation Services, Kentville.
